I just wanted to drop a word of thanks to those involved in helping me 
and my band record a 14 track 8 hour session without a single xrun. It's 
worth pointing out that I used to use Sonar on XP for this and it was 
fairly stable - but I used to get at least one failure during an 8 hour 
session. This linux setup is rock solid.

I used the following kit (for those who have been discussing what kit 
works well on the ffado lists):

- Lenovo Thinkpad Z61p (this has a fast disk and TI chipset 1394 
(firewire) on board)
- Focusrite Saffire Pro 26IO Firewire Audio Interface (I love the 
preamps on this unit - and the company are Linux friendly - magic)
- Presonus Digimax FS

This set up was very quick to get up and running and gave me no problems 
at all. Install Fed10 - add CCRMA - add FFADO (from CCRMA repos) Great work!
